ØMQ
Development
ØMQ (also known as ZeroMQ) is an open-source messaging library that provides a flexible lightweight abstraction for distributed and concurrent applications. It offers a socket API for building fast and efficient asynchronous message-based applications.

Fossilo
Office & Productivity
Fossilo is an open-source self-hosted knowledge management and collaboration software. It helps organize information and ideas into an interlinked network, manage documents and projects flexibly, and facilitate efficient communication and coordination among teams.
